I use these shoes for hiking trails in the mountains of the southeast. I've done the Catalina Island thru hike as well and these would've worked well for it, too. I was a die-hard fan of the Lone Peak 6 but after trying these I have a new fave. They do have a wide toe box even though it is advertised as standard. They are more cushioned and feel slightly more stable than the Lone Peak 6. I bought my usual size in running/hiking shoes and they are perfect. I bought the deep teal color and now want the tan colored pair to alternate on the trails.

I landed on these shoes after purchasing and returning Altra hiking shoes that were 'original' footshape when I had been wearing 'standard' footshape walking shoes. It makes a big difference. I think Altra should be clearer on the difference between these footshapes. Timp 4 shoes are great for me: a gentle hug on the sides of my feet, more arch support, sturdy treaded soles, a bit more 'waterproof' than a walking shoe. Plenty of room to wiggle my toes. 'Original' footshape is very wide and a bit shorter in length.

I already own the Lone Peak 6--I primarily bought that model for lifting weights/stability, and it's a wonderful shoe with minimal cushion. It runs a bit short, so when I decided to start running again, I did size up 1/2 size in the Timp 4 with good results. I bought the Timp 4 shoe mostly because I was disappointed with a competing running shoe brand (you know the one I mean--it was too pillowy and made me heel strike). This shoe is wonderful for running and helps me strike at the mid foot. It has more cushion than the Lone Peak 6, but it's still responsive and I have a good sense of stability mid flight. The extra cushion doesn't deaden road feel, so that's a plus for me. I should note that I lace these so I have good heel cup support (using the rabbit ear method) and laces are long enough for this. All in all--the perfect running shoe! I look forward to many miles ahead in my Altras. I'm gonna need some new exciting colors, Altra--so tell the design team to work on that next, lol.
